[0001] This application relates to the field of daily necessities technology, and in particular to a skin care product container. Background Technology
[0002] Skincare products are commonly used products. Currently, containers used to hold skincare products generally only have one applicator stick, which is used to apply the product to the skin. However, the application of this hard applicator stick is not pleasant, and if users want to speed up the absorption of skincare products or achieve better absorption, they often need to manually massage their skin or use a massage device, which affects the user experience. Utility Model Content
[0003] This application provides a skincare product container that is more convenient for users to use, easier to carry, and less expensive, thereby improving the efficiency and effectiveness of skincare products and the ease of use for users.
[0004] This application provides a skincare product container, comprising: a bottle body, an outer cap of the bottle body, and a middle ring disposed between the bottle body and the outer cap. When the outer cap and the middle ring are fastened together, a cavity is formed between the outer cap and the middle ring. A roller massage component is disposed within the cavity and is mounted on the top of the middle ring. An inner cap of the bottle body is disposed inside the middle ring. The ball massage assembly includes: a ball head for massage, a support column for supporting the ball head and movably connected to the ball head, and a fixing plug for preventing the ball head from detaching from the support column.

[0006] In some embodiments, the support column includes a first connecting portion for connecting with the middle ring and a second connecting portion for connecting with the ball head; wherein the second connecting portion includes a structure serving as a rotation axis for the ball head.
[0007] In some embodiments, the first connecting portion of the support column includes a first columnar structure, and the outer wall of the first columnar structure is provided with a first snap-fit line. The top of the middle ring is provided with a recessed structure that matches the first columnar structure, and the inner wall of the recessed structure is provided with a groove for connecting with the first snap-fit line, so that the support column is connected to the top of the middle ring by snap-fit through the first snap-fit line.
[0008] In some embodiments, the second connecting portion further includes a second columnar structure for connecting with the fixing plug. The outer wall of the second columnar structure is provided with a second snap-fit line. The fixing plug is provided with a recessed structure that matches the second columnar structure. The inner wall of the recessed structure is provided with a groove for connecting with the second snap-fit line, so that the support column is connected to the fixing plug by snap-fit through the second snap-fit line.
[0009] In some embodiments, the ball head includes a first channel passing through the rotating shaft and a second channel for mounting the retaining plug; and the cross-sectional circular diameter of the first channel is smaller than the cross-sectional circular diameter of the second channel. When the fixing plug is connected to the second columnar structure by a snap-fit, the fixing plug is completely placed inside the second channel, and the exposed surface of the fixing plug is an arc surface that matches the spherical surface of the ball head.
[0010] In some embodiments, the extended axis of the second connecting portion is perpendicular to, parallel to, or coincides with the extended axis of the first connecting portion, so that the ball head rotates about a rotation axis extending in the horizontal direction or about a rotation axis extending in the vertical direction.
[0011] In some embodiments, a limiting step is provided on the second connecting portion to fix the axial movable position of the ball head.
[0012] In some embodiments, the outer wall of the inner cover is provided with a plurality of ribs, and the inner wall of the middle ring is tightly bonded to the ribs of the outer wall of the inner cover by adhesive.
[0013] In some embodiments, the skincare product container further includes an applicator for applying skincare medium, one end of which is teardrop-shaped for applying the skincare medium, and the other end of which is connected to the top of the inner wall of the inner cap.
[0014] In some embodiments, the bottle body is rotatably connected to the inner wall of the inner cap via a threaded structure, and an annular sealing gasket is provided at the top of the inner wall of the inner cap to prevent the skin care medium inside the bottle from leaking out. [0037] For example, the skincare product container provided in this application embodiment can be used as packaging for eye cream. After applying eye cream, it is necessary to massage the eye area to soothe the skin, open pores, and achieve better absorption. In particular, the metal massage roller head can achieve better absorption. However, currently, eye cream products are sold separately, and matching massage tools are also sold separately. Therefore, users need to use two products together, which is inconvenient for users, makes storage troublesome, and is relatively expensive. Using the skincare product container provided in this application embodiment makes it more convenient for users to use eye cream, reduces costs, and makes it easy to carry. The roller head design can achieve a better massage effect, and the back-and-forth rolling during massage makes the skin around the eyes feel more comfortable.
